Southside entered their match against Camden County on Wednesday without any home losses, but there's a first time for everything. The Southside Seahawks took a 2-0 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Camden County Bruins. It was the first time this season that the Seahawks let down their fans at home.
Southside's defeat ended a three-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 5-5. As for Camden County, the win for them keeps them at an undefeated 8-0.
Southside will head out on the road to square off against West Craven at 6:00 p.m. on Wednesday. As for Camden County, they will be staying on the road on Thursday to face off against Cape Hatteras at 5:00 p.m. Camden County is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 5.8 goals per game this season.
